#ifndef ROSPRITE_H
#define ROSPRITE_H
#include <stdint.h>
#include <stdio.h>
#include <stdbool.h>
typedef enum { rosprite_rgb, rosprite_cmyk } rosprite_color_model;
struct rosprite_area {
uint32_t extension_size; /* size of extension_words in bytes */
uint8_t* extension_words;
uint32_t sprite_count;
struct rosprite** sprites; /* array of length sprite_count */
};
struct rosprite_mode {
uint32_t colorbpp;
/* maskbpp denotes the amount of alpha bpp used
* while mask_width is the bits used to store the mask.
* Old modes have the same mask_width as their colorbpp, but the value
* is always all-zeroes or all-ones.
* New modes can have 1bpp or 8bpp masks
*/
uint32_t maskbpp;
uint32_t mask_width; /* in pixels */
uint32_t xdpi;
uint32_t ydpi;
rosprite_color_model color_model;
};
struct rosprite_palette {
uint32_t size; /* in number of entries (each entry is a word) */
uint32_t* palette;
};
struct rosprite {
unsigned char name[13]; /* last byte for 0 terminator */
struct rosprite_mode mode;
bool has_mask;
bool has_palette;
uint32_t palettesize; /* in number of entries (each entry is a word) */
uint32_t* palette;
uint32_t width; /* width in pixels */
uint32_t height; /* height in pixels */
uint32_t* image; /* image data in 0xRRGGBBAA words */
};
void rosprite_init(void);
struct rosprite_area* rosprite_load_file(FILE* f);
void rosprite_destroy_sprite_area(struct rosprite_area *);
struct rosprite_palette* rosprite_load_palette(FILE* f);
void rosprite_destroy_palette(struct rosprite_palette *);
#endif
